From dcb5840cee0e7143aa06c6f708d7dfb1b4692eb5 Mon Sep 17 00:00:00 2001 From: Richard Belleville Date: Tue, 21 Jul 2020 23:36:13 +0000 Subject: [PATCH] Fix Mac and Windows --- .../google_default_credentials.cc | 20 +++++++------------ 1 file changed, 7 insertions(+), 13 deletions(-) diff --git a/src/core/lib/security/credentials/google_default/google_default_credentials.cc b/src/core/lib/security/credentials/google_default/google_default_credentials.cc index 31cfb68c294..9162bad47bc 100644 --- a/src/core/lib/security/credentials/google_default/google_default_credentials.cc +++ b/src/core/lib/security/credentials/google_default/google_default_credentials.cc @@ -356,19 +356,13 @@ grpc_channel_credentials* grpc_google_default_credentials_create( grpc_channel_credentials* alts_creds = grpc_alts_credentials_create(options); grpc_alts_credentials_options_destroy(options); - if (alts_creds == nullptr) { - gpr_log(GPR_ERROR, - "Could not create google default credentials. Are you running on " - "GCE?"); - } else { - auto creds = - grpc_core::MakeRefCounted( - grpc_core::RefCountedPtr(alts_creds), - grpc_core::RefCountedPtr(ssl_creds)); - result = grpc_composite_channel_credentials_create( - creds.get(), call_creds.get(), nullptr); - GPR_ASSERT(result != nullptr); - } + auto creds = + grpc_core::MakeRefCounted( + grpc_core::RefCountedPtr(alts_creds), + grpc_core::RefCountedPtr(ssl_creds)); + result = grpc_composite_channel_credentials_create( + creds.get(), call_creds.get(), nullptr); + GPR_ASSERT(result != nullptr); } else { gpr_log(GPR_ERROR, "Could not create google default credentials: %s", grpc_error_string(error));